A tree with low light can stay alive and continue producing leaves, but shifts in its growth pattern may suggest the available brightness is not enough. Smaller leaves, weaker growth and changes in the direction of branches are signs that should be considered alongside the species’ traits and the surrounding environment.
Why can low light change a tree’s growth?
Light is vital for photosynthesis, the process plants use to make organic compounds that support growth. When the amount of light is restricted, a tree may adjust how it develops in order to make the most of what it can capture.
One response often seen in plants is growth that leans towards brighter areas. Depending on the species, you may also notice differences in leaf size, the spacing between growth points and the overall strength of new shoots.
Which sign deserves the most attention when light is insufficient?
Branches that extend very strongly towards a light source can point to an environmental response. In some plants exposed to low light, smaller leaves, longer gaps between nodes and thinner growth may also occur.
Even so, these signs do not, by themselves, prove that lack of light is the cause. Water, nutrients, temperature, pests, disease and the species’ natural characteristics can also influence growth. Comparing the plant with its usual baseline is more helpful than judging by a single leaf.
How to check whether the tree is receiving too little light
Watch the area at different times of day and note how long the canopy gets direct or indirect light. It is also worth checking whether a building, another tree or some other structure has started casting shade recently.
Do not move a tree straight into strong sunlight without thinking about how it will acclimatise. Some species cope well with partial shade, while others require greater exposure. Where possible, adjust light levels in line with the species’ needs and make changes gradually.
Who should adapt this care, and in which situations?
Trees grown in pots are easier to reposition, but established plants in the ground should not be transplanted solely on the suspicion of insufficient light without weighing up the risks. Light requirements vary widely between species and across different stages of development.
If the tree shows very weak growth, leaf drop, dead branches or changes that continue even after light conditions have been improved, other causes should be investigated. In this way, a tree with low light is best identified through a combination of signs rather than a single isolated change.
